Output 37e864868edc5373540f4f0ce59c6e69ddaa78bf14bbeac2a9450f18245f420a:1

value
1138213
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b92cf607010aa36e3b4aafbbc45da38be8da3fd1 OP_EQUAL
address
3Ja8nyph81gwPfHrP2E24HWioq2vmDpVFc
transaction
37e864868edc5373540f4f0ce59c6e69ddaa78bf14bbeac2a9450f18245f420a
spent
true